Join us in supporting players, coaches, volunteers and officials to ‘Return to the Table’, a table tennis campaign set to launch on 26th July and run through to 27th September to give confidence, motivate and invoke passion to get back to playing, coaching, volunteering or officiating.

Over the past couple of months we have seen lots of people pick up the bat again and national competitions recommence. However, we must not forget that there is still a large part of our table tennis community which has not been able to, or had confidence to, get back into the sport yet.

Messages, stories and advice from our own community will be delivered throughout the campaign. There will also be a two-week period between 30th August and 13th September during which we will be inviting clubs, leagues, coaches and community venues to run their own open days, club competitions or any activity that can build confidence or motivate people to play, volunteer, coach or officiate.

We hope that this will be an opportunity to re-engage existing players, as well as recruit new players into the sport who found a love for table tennis during the pandemic, as we saw table tennis tables for the home sell out across the country in the first lockdown.
